import type { ComponentOptions, InjectionKey } from 'vue'; export declare const clientOnlySymbol: InjectionKey; declare const _default: import("vue").DefineComponent<{ fallback?: any; placeholder?: any; placeholderTag?: any; fallbackTag?: any; }, () => import("vue").VNode | import("vue").VNode[] | undefined, {}, {}, {}, import("vue").ComponentOptionsMixin, import("vue").ComponentOptionsMixin, {}, string, import("vue").PublicProps, Readonly<{ fallback?: any; placeholder?: any; placeholderTag?: any; fallbackTag?: any; }> & Readonly<{}>, {}, {}, {}, {}, string, import("vue").ComponentProvideOptions, true, {}, any>; export default _default; export declare function createClientOnly(component: T): any;